рейнджер (файловый менеджер)
![]() | |
![]() | |
Разработчик(и) | Тун Нолтен, Войцех Северский, Роман Цимбельманн [ 1 ] |
---|---|
Первоначальный выпуск | 9 июня 2010 г [ 1 ] |
Стабильная версия | 1.9.3 [ 2 ] ![]() |
Репозиторий | |
Написано в | Питон |
Операционная система | Линукс FreeBSD ОС Х |
Размер | 274 КБ (исходник tar.gz) [ 3 ] |
Доступно в | только английский [ 4 ] |
Тип | Файловый менеджер |
Лицензия | GPL-3.0 или новее [ 5 ] |
Веб-сайт | рейнджер ![]() |
Ranger — это открытым исходным кодом бесплатный файловый менеджер с и текстовым пользовательским интерфейсом для Unix-подобных систем. Он разработан Романом Зимбельманном и лицензируется на условиях GNU General Public License . Программа может выполнять задачи управления файлами с помощью нескольких нажатий клавиш, а ввод с помощью мыши не является обязательным. В сочетании с расширениями, включая программу открытия файлов винтовки иscope.sh, в Ranger можно создать сценарий для открытия файлов с помощью заранее определенных программ и для отображения предварительного просмотра выбранного файла путем вызова внешних программ. [ 6 ]
Функции
[ редактировать ]- Поддержка UTF-8
- Многостолбцовый дисплей ( столбцы Миллера )
- Предварительный просмотр выбранного файла/каталога
- Общие файловые операции (создать/chmod/копировать/удалить/...)
- VI-подобная консоль и горячие клавиши
- Переименование нескольких файлов одновременно
- Автоматически определять типы файлов и запускать их с помощью правильных программ.
- Интеграция с внешними программами
- Изменение каталога оболочки после выхода
- Вкладки, закладки и поддержка мыши
- Предварительный просмотр полноцветных изображений
- Миниатюры видео
Дизайн
[ редактировать ]Ranger написан на Python , а текстовый интерфейс использует ncurses . [ 7 ] [ 8 ] Программа использует технику визуализации столбцов Миллера для отображения структуры папок в трех столбцах, соотношение ширины которых по умолчанию составляет 1:3:4. Текущая активная папка всегда отображается в центральном столбце, а папки, расположенные выше в иерархии, располагаются слева. Самый правый столбец используется для отображения более глубоких папок и предварительного просмотра файлов. [ 5 ] [ 9 ]
Конфигурация
[ редактировать ]ranger, где это возможно, заимствует свои сочетания клавиш из vi , но также поддерживает кнопки мыши и разделяет некоторые сочетания клавиш с GNU Readline и Midnight Commander . Все настраиваемые сочетания клавиш определены в файле файл конфигурации ranger/config/rc.conf , который находится в $HOME/.config/ по умолчанию. [ 10 ]
Сравнение с другими файловыми менеджерами
[ редактировать ]Из-за использования компоновки столбцов Миллера Ranger сравнивают с Finder . [ 11 ] [ 12 ] файловый менеджер по умолчанию, используемый в Mac OS и macOS классических операционных системах . Он также был предложен в качестве жизнеспособной альтернативы пользователям, привыкшим к Directory Opus . [ 13 ] [ 14 ] Ranger имеет сходство с другими текстовыми файловыми менеджерами, включая Midnight Commander , из которого он позаимствовал сочетания клавиш для функциональных клавиш , и с vifm, который также заимствует функции из vi и Mutt . Кроме того, большинство основных утилит, связанных с управлением файлами (cd, ls, rm, mv, ln, touch и т. д.), доступны на отдельном уровне командного языка Ranger. [ 15 ] Браузер файлов с аналогичным текстовым пользовательским интерфейсом включает в себя вездеход. [ 16 ] и ннн . [ 17 ]
Прием
[ редактировать ]Опрос, проведенный в 2012 году среди пользователей Arch Linux, показал, что Ranger был наиболее часто используемым текстовым файловым менеджером среди респондентов, превосходя Midnight Commander , второй по распространенности текстовый файловый менеджер, в два с половиной раза (от 20% до 8). %). [ 18 ] Ranger также получил 0,9% голосов в категории «Лучший файловый менеджер» в опросе Linux Journal за 2013 год . [ 19 ] LinuxLinks назвал его одним из «10 лучших ортодоксальных бесплатных файловых менеджеров Linux» и одним из «5 лучших консольных файловых менеджеров Linux». [ 20 ] [ 21 ] Его часто цитируют в журнальных статьях и блогах по программному обеспечению для опытных пользователей как иллюстрацию мощи и универсальности интерфейса командной строки. [ 22 ]
См. также
[ редактировать ]Ссылки
[ редактировать ]- ^ Jump up to: а б «Домашняя страница Рейнджера» . Ranger — консольный файловый менеджер с привязками клавиш VI . Проверено 21 апреля 2023 г.
- ^ «Выпуск 1.9.3» . 31 декабря 2019 года . Проверено 1 января 2020 г.
- ^ "Скачать" . рейнджер — файловый менеджер . Проверено 28 апреля 2022 г.
- ^ «Рейнджер: файловый менеджер на Python» (PDF) . arpinux.org (на французском языке). Архивировано из оригинала (PDF) 5 июля 2014 года . Проверено 5 июля 2014 г.
[...] Единственная вина Рейнджера в том, что он говорит по-английски...
- ^ Jump up to: а б «Рейнджер — визуальный файловый менеджер» . Справочная страница рейнджера(1) . Проверено 13 июня 2014 г.
- ^ Кемп, Джульетта (16 августа 2010 г.). «Рейнджер: управление файлами на основе консоли» . СерверВотч . ИТ-бизнес . Проверено 18 июня 2014 г.
- ^ Безруков, доктор Николай. «История OFM на основе скриптового языка» . Мягкая панорама . Проверено 18 июня 2014 г.
- ^ «Рейнджер» . LinuxСсылки . 31 мая 2012 года . Проверено 5 июля 2014 г.
- ^ Black Sun and White Moon (4 октября 2010 г.). «Ranger: файловый менеджер под консолью» . ( на китайском языке) Проверено 18 июня 2014 г. .
- ^ Арора, Химаншу (5 сентября 2013 г.). «Ranger — текстовый файловый менеджер для пользователей командной строки» . МояLinuxBook . Проверено 18 июня 2014 г.
- ^ Фогельгесанг, Матиас (17 октября 2012 г.). «Файловый менеджер Рейнджер» . Блоерг . Проверено 18 июня 2014 г.
Первое, что вы заметите, это расположение окон, похожее на видоискатель MacOS.
- ^ Моттрам, Джек (30 апреля 2010 г.). «Рейнджер» . Одна вещь Ну . Проверено 18 июня 2014 г.
- ^ Хартнелл, Брайан (март 2012 г.). «Справочник Опус» (PDF) . Журнал Full Circle (на французском языке) (59): 42 . Проверено 18 июня 2014 г.
- ^ Беккерс, Людо (апрель 2012 г.). «Справочник Опус» (PDF) . Журнал Full Circle (на французском языке) (60): 43 . Проверено 18 июня 2014 г.
- ^ Безруков, доктор Николай (ноябрь 2012 г.). «OFM2012 — Новейшие возможности ортодоксальных файловых менеджеров» . Мягкая панорама . Проверено 18 июня 2014 г.
- ^ «Ровер — простой файловый браузер для терминала» .
- ^ «Ярун/ННН» . Гитхаб . 26 октября 2021 г.
- ^ «LnF Awards 2012 — Лучшие легкие и быстрые приложения 2012 года» . bbs.archlinux.org . Проверено 11 июня 2014 г.
- ^ Шон Пауэрс (декабрь 2013 г.). «Выбор читателей 2013» . Linux Journal (236): 79 . Проверено 17 июня 2014 г.
- ^ «10 лучших православных бесплатных файловых менеджеров Linux» . LinuxСсылки . Проверено 5 июля 2014 г.
- ^ «5 лучших консольных файловых менеджеров Linux» . LinuxСсылки . Проверено 5 июля 2014 г.
- ^ Чен Хао (11 июля 2012 г.). «28 артефактов командной строки Unix/Linux» . Китайская сеть разработчиков программного обеспечения (CSDN) (на китайском языке) . Проверено 18 июня 2014 г. .